Russians have sharply reduced the use of armored vehicles: the reason is Ukrainian drones

Drones are changing the tactics of hostilities

According to hvylya.net: Russian occupiers have decreased the use of armored vehicles due to the high risk of their destruction by Ukrainian drones. They are now actively using light automotive equipment, drones, and electronic warfare means. This information was reported by the National Guard of Ukraine Ruslan Muzichuk.

During the summer battles, Russian losses in armored vehicles were noticeably lower than before. In August, the enemy lost only 110 armored fighting vehicles, whereas from January to April this number rose to about 600. Ruslan Muzichuk explained that the opponent is utilizing more infantry groups and automotive equipment due to the short lifecycle of armored vehicles during assaults.

'The opponent understands that the survivability of equipment during assaults is quite short, so they are using more infantry groups and automotive equipment,' Muzichuk explained.

At the same time, Russian occupiers are actively using automotive technology alongside drones. There is also an observed increase in the use of electronic reconnaissance and warfare, which affects the course of hostilities.

Russian occupiers have reduced the use of armored vehicles due to the high risk of their destruction by Ukrainian drones while simultaneously increasing the use of automotive technology, drones, and electronic warfare means. This may indicate a strategic shift in the tactics of the Russian military in the conflict zone in Donbas.
